A lot of athletes showed they could compete among the best at the Prep Dig Champions Cup this past weekend at the Community First Champion Center in Appleton. Nearly 80 teams across five divisions. We do not provide evaluations of 13s and 14s, but we have plenty of photos. We do take a close look at 15s-18s where there were many athletes who had top performances as well and breakout weekends where they really stepped up for their team. Here are athletes who were the gamechangers where they made a major impact on their team as they collected plenty of wins along the way.

I have seen Rochon play at the high school and club level - doesn't matter what jersey she is wearing, its all the same when she is attacking. She approaches the ball extremely fast with a violent arm swing. If the line is open, she can turn the thumb down up and use the block or find the deep corner. She is not afraid to go for the split, if she gets blocked, she's still going to come hard at the pin with a scorers mentality. Wille is a dynamic six rotation player where I AM VBC is able to use her as an attacker out of the back row. Steady, consistent, and someone the other side of the net has to be aware of.

I was extremely impressed with Hughes this weekend. She is a long, springy six rotation outside hitter that is showing great potential. Her contact point is high on the pin and with how she can leap, she is the type of player who could be touching ten feet at some point in her career. She showed she can score a lot of points and with more development could rise among outside hitters in the Class of 2025 in Wisconsin.

Clark was the glue for FVP 15 National who was solid and consistent all weekend. Clark was setting in the backrow and hitting from the right side in the front row. She was always under composure and has a great sense of the game. When things started to get chaotic, she always found a way to bring it back under control. She was the floor general.
